Professor Brown’s book seems like a very relevant and instructional read.

I have two comments:

1) I read a passage this morning from 2 Corinthians where St. Paul is urging the Church to give generously and not sow sparingly. It seems to me that generous giving should be an indispensable part of any program for property & wealth management in the church -at the diocesan level, the local level, and the household level.

2) In my profession I deal with financial & Insurance instruments for risk management, investing and wealth accumulation, and the transfer of wealth upon death. Our market economy and our tax system - for all its problems - does provide for many good instruments that even people of modest means can use to leave the Church at death. As much as we are taught (and rightly so) to remember our own mortality as Orthodox Christians, our mortality can also be a trigger for gift giving.
